M40 British Championships - High Dam.

Good field meant that position of 4th probably a poor return on a pretty decent run. 82 minutes just behind Dave who took bronze, Duncan A in 2nd 80 and Nick on 77 min.

Had a great start and then lost 40 seconds at #4 and #5. Leading field at #8 to then lose 1 minute at #9. Lost a 1 minute on route choice to #13, 20 seconds at #20 and that was it. Pushed hard to the end, catching Jez my 6 minute man with 4 controls to go.

Overall lost just under 4 minutes which was still only matching Nick who also binned 4 minutes.

Over the moon to get away with calf and only felt it a little out there. 2 weeks ago gave myself 20% chance of running.
